Version Control Systems
Version control is the backbone of DevOps, enabling teams to manage changes to source code over time. Git is the most widely used version control system, offering flexibility and efficiency for projects of any size. Platforms like GitHub and GitLab provide additional features such as issue tracking and CI/CD pipelines, making them indispensable for DevOps teams.
Continuous Integration and Continuous Deployment (CI/CD)
CI/CD tools automate the software release process, from code integration to deployment. Jenkins is a popular open-source tool that supports building, deploying, and automating any project. For teams looking for cloud-based solutions, CircleCI and Travis CI offer scalable and efficient pipelines that integrate seamlessly with GitHub and other version control systems.
Configuration Management
Managing infrastructure as code is a key DevOps practice. Ansible, Chef, and Puppet are leading tools in this category. They allow teams to automate the configuration of servers and applications, ensuring consistency and reducing manual errors. Ansible, with its agentless architecture, is particularly noted for its simplicity and ease of use.
Monitoring and Logging
To maintain high availability and performance, DevOps teams rely on monitoring and logging tools. Prometheus is an open-source monitoring solution that collects and stores metrics as time series data. For logging, ELK Stack (Elasticsearch, Logstash, Kibana) provides powerful search and visualization capabilities, helping teams to quickly identify and resolve issues.
Containerization and Orchestration
Containerization has revolutionized the way applications are deployed and managed. Docker is the leading platform for creating and managing containers, while Kubernetes is the go-to solution for orchestrating containerized applications at scale. Together, they enable teams to deploy applications more efficiently and reliably across any environment.
